Description:
This book provides
a complete guide to parenthood and the first five years of your
child's life including: the first few weeks, how your child
will grow, learning and playing, habits and behaviours, feeding
your child, illnesses and accidents, your own life, availing
of local services, information on rights and benefits and a
list of useful organisations to contact. |

Additional
information:
This publication is available
to first time parents through primary care services (antenatal
clinics, GPs or health visitors). It is purchased by Central
Health Promotion Resource Services for distribution via
Trusts in their Health and Social Services Board areas.
Birth
to five has been written with advice from: The Child Accident
Prevention Trust, Community Practitioners and Health Visitors
Association, Department of Health, Maternity Alliance, National
Childbirth Trust, Royal College of General Practitioners,
Royal College of Midwives, Royal College of Nursing, Royal
College of Paediatrics and Child Health, St John Ambulance,
and adapted for use in Northern Ireland by the Department
of Health, Social Services and Public Health and the HPA. |
